Subject: DR drill notes — cron drift on Pellridge

Team, during Thursday's disaster-recovery drill we confirmed the cron drift on the Pellridge scheduler traces back to an NTP misconfiguration introduced in the failover image. Jobs fired up to ninety seconds late, which cascaded into the report pipeline. Ansel is patching the image this week. To unlock the drill's sealed evidence bundle for the sync, use the recovery passphrase noted below.

vault phrase of badug-fahag = ralwyn-jorax

Step 4: Wire up Rotabot, our in-house secrets-rotation utility. It runs on a nightly cadence and swaps credentials in the Vexhall staging cluster without downtime. Heads up for review: rotation events are logged to the audit sink, so nothing silent happens. Before the first run, Rotabot needs its own bootstrap credential in the env file. Add the following line:

sealed setting: LEDGER_TOKEN20=6148d35bbb480b0ab79e

Follow-up from the Plottery undo incident. Root cause: unbounded history stacks on large diagrams exhausted browser memory, crashing the tab and losing unsaved work. Fix shipped: history is now capped and old entries are compacted into snapshots. Support should know that very old undo steps may be coarser than before — that's expected, not a bug. If a customer reports missing undo depth, check their diagram size first. Current caps are listed below.

tuning constants:
THRESHOLDS = {
    "kelix": 280,
    "druvan": 756,
    "oliael": 399,
}

The tax-rate lookup cache in the Breva checkout service worries me. Entries are keyed only by region code, so a stale or poisoned entry would apply the wrong rate to every order in that region until expiry. Please verify: TTLs are short enough to bound exposure, negative lookups aren't cached, and the refresh path revalidates against the signed rate feed rather than trusting upstream blindly. Also confirm eviction is size-bounded so an attacker can't churn the keyspace. Current cache settings for review:

limits module of yagaf-yajef:
RATE_LIMITS = {
    "novwyn": 950,
    "wenath": 428,
    "prawyn": 413,
    "gorvan": 539,
    "praael": 870,
    "drumir": 113,
    "gordor": 439,
}